if a rectangle has an area of 30 square meters and a perimeter of 34 meters . what is the dimensions of the rectangle?
timama [110]
P=2(L+W)  and P=34 so

2(L+W)=34

L+W=17 so we can say

L=17-W

A=LW using L from above

A=(17-W)W

A=17W-W^2 and A=30 so

30=17W-W^2

W^2-17W+30=0

W^2-2W-15W+30=0

W(W-2)-15(W-2)=0

(W-15)(W-2)=0

So the dimensions of the rectangle are 15 meters by 2 meters.
